- 博客(8)
- 资源 (29)
- 收藏
- 关注
转载 andriod开发点滴(未安装该应用程序)
在调试时,上载程序后,跑不起来,手动运行提示未安装该应用程序这个问题貌似是签名没有对引起的,http://www.cnblogs.com/qianxudetianxia/archive/2011/04/09/2010468.html重新生成了一下签名,可以了以后就要选Use existing keystroe了。。。。。填写信息要导出到什么位置
2015-09-20 21:48:14 106
原创 andriod开发点滴(使用真机调试)
使用moto g但是一直无法用于调试,尝试如下过程就可以了下载moto的usb驱动 https://motorola-global-zn-ch.custhelp.com/app/answers/detail/a_id/91628安装后,设备管理器里就不会是黄色的叹号了。如上配置然后再开始调试时,选择设备即可
2015-09-20 21:25:10 661
原创 艾普视达的一个流程五篇跑下来有内存,一次一个block
报警响应没有??音频打开后只能出几分钟的流 连接异常断开(把网线)响应慢,有时就没有响应
2015-09-18 15:50:34 1020
原创 libevent使用点滴(3)关于定时器
当event_base_dispatch上有event_assign的定时器时,这时用event_base_loopexit退出event_base_dispatch如不使用event_del删除掉定时器就调用event_base_free释放base会崩溃!另外,定时器不能使用event_free来释放,因为并没有分配内存出来
2015-09-10 00:44:43 2088
原创 libevent使用点滴(2)bufferevent_pair_new的事件时并不能使其循环
一般来讲,当event_base_dispatch上有事件时是不会退出的,但是当event_base_dispatch上只有bufferevent_pair_new的事件时并不能使其循环,bufferevent_pair_new会退出!!
2015-09-10 00:34:20 2426 4
原创 libevent使用点滴(1)使用libevent调用evthread_use_pthreads的一个可能的内存泄露
使用libevent时为了保证线程安全,提供了evthread_use_pthreads函数他的内部是会分配内存的,但是没有对应的函数来反释放evthread_use_pthreads分配的内存,那么在如下的场景用evthread_use_pthreads就会造成内存泄露libevent被编译为静态库然后被链接进了一个动态库A,我们在使用dlopen来加载静态库A,在使用时库A的内
2015-09-09 14:29:51 8537
原创 linux下动态库的符号冲突、隐藏和强制优先使用库内符号
在同客户做对接时遇到了符号冲突的问题。我司为客户提供sdk包供开发使用,就是几个so文件,在so文件中我司封装了tinyxml2这个库,客户再做开发时也时候用了tinyxml2这个库,但是所使用的版本是不同的,造成了再运行时,会崩溃。应该是在程序运行时,先加载了他们的tinyxml库,然后我们的sdk在寻找tinyxml库的相关符号是找到的是他们库的符号。经过一段探索,先解决方法如下:
2015-09-08 14:01:48 12932 2
转载 _beginthreadex和_beginthread区别,调用_endthread不会析构局部变量??
2._beginthreadex和_beginthread区别 _beginthreadex内部会自动调用 _endthreadex. _beginthread内部会自动调用_endthread. _endthread内部会自动调用CloseHandle关闭当前Thread内核对象的句柄,
2015-09-01 20:52:59 1906 2
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人